Men's Soccer falls to Mount Aloysius on the road

CRESSON, Pa (Sept. 7)- The Saint Vincent men's soccer team lost their first contest of the season, falling to Mount Aloysius 4-2.
 
Mount Aloysius got on the scoreboard first, as the Mounties Ethan Meader found the back of the net just about nine minutes into the first half, giving them a 1-0 lead.
 
That would be the only goal for the majority of the first half, as both teams played a strong defensive half for the most part. With 1:36 to go in the half, the Mounties increased their lead to 2-0, as Meader found the net once again for Mount Aloysius.
 
The Bearcats wouldn't go down without a fight, as they answered back with ten seconds to go in the half, as Alexander Cruz scored on a free kick, cutting the Mount Aloysius lead to 2-1 heading into the halftime break.
 
In the first half, Mount Aloysius out shot the Bearcats 6-4, while the Bearcats made three saves, compared to the Mounties one. Saint Vincent committed just four fouls in the first half, compared to the Mounties 10 fouls in the half.
 
Mount Aloysius struck first in the second half. Logan Walerysiak scored about 14 minutes in the half, increasing the Mounties lead to 3-1.
 
Once again, Saint Vincent responded. This time, Ben Bethke scored on a pass into the box, trimming the Mount Aloysius lead to 3-2 with just over 23 minutes remaining in the game.
 
The Bearcats continued to apply pressure and match Mount Aloysius, but the Mounties added an insurance goal with just over three minutes remaining in the game, as Juan Camacho scored for Mount Aloysius to increase the lead 4-2.
 
Neither team was able to score in the remaining three minutes of the game, as the Mounties handed the Bearcats their first loss of the season 4-2.
 
Along with Cruz's goal, he added three total shots in the game, including two shots on goal. Shane Piper took the loss in net for Saint Vincent, making four saves, while allowing four goals.
 
Mount Aloysius out shot the Bearcats 12-10 in the game, while the Bearcats made four saves, compared to the Mounties one.
 
Saint Vincent will return to action on Saturday, September 10 when they travel to Dallas, Pa. to take on Misericordia University. The match is slated to begin at 5 p.m.
